Express’ Walusimbi delights in national team captaincy, league triumph

Express FC defender Enock Walusimbi was a very happy man on Tuesday after he was named Captain for Uganda’s team for the upcoming CECAFA (U-23) Senior Challenge Cup. On the same day, his side won the 2020/21 Uganda Premier League title after FUFA ended the league prematurely due to Covid-19 disruptions.

Walusimbi is the only Express player to make the grade from the 25-man sqaud named by the head coach Moley Byekwaso on Tuesday and the versatile defender is looking forward to capitalizing on the call up.

“I am so happy that I got the opportunity to Captain the U-23 CECAFA Cranes squad at the tournament. It feels good as a player and I feel great that they’ve selected me to lead these great players and I know we (players) shall work together with the coaching staff to make sure we bring the CECAFA trophy back to Uganda,” Walusimbi told the club website.

The ending of the season on Tuesday earned Express its first league title in almost nine years and also sealing a CAF Champions league spot for the first time in 26 years.

Walusimbi says that the club’s heroics overjoyed him and is honored to be wearing the Red Eagles armband.

“I basically was speechless, the boys and everyone at the club deserve this title,” Walusimbi said adding that,” Walusimbi said adding that; “we approached each game like a final and for us to be rewarded this way is simply fantastic, I know we have to stay safe and in the near future we shall surely celebrate this victory.”

Meanwhile, the CECAFA bound team will camp in Saudi Arabia before heading to Ethiopia for the showpiece which kicks off on 17th July.

The Squad

Goalkeepers:
Lukwago Charles (KCCA FC), Eric Kibowa (UPDF FC), Matovu Hassan Muyomba (KCCA FC)

Defenders:
Enock Walusimbi (Express FC) (C), Abdul Aziiz Kayondo (Vipers SC), George Kaddu (Wakiso Giants FC), Musa Ramathan (KCCA FC), Kenneth Ssemakula (BUL FC), Magambo Peter (KCCA FC)

Midfielders:
Bobosi Byaruhanga (Vipers SC), Abdul Karim Watambala (Vipers SC), Kyeyune Saidi (Unattached), Steven Sserwadda (KCCA FC), Bright Anukani (KCCA FC), Isma Mugulusi (Busoga United FC), Salim Abdallah (SC Villa).

Forwards:
Mukwala Stephen Dese (URA FC), Ivan Bogere (Wakiso Giants FC), Saddam Masereka (SC Villa), Julius Poloto (KCCA FC), Richard Bassangwa (Vipers SC), Najib Yiga (Vipers SC), Hakim Kiwanuka (Proline FC), Derrick Kakooza (Police FC), Samuel Ssenyonjo (KCCA FC)

Morley Byekwaso – Head Coach
Simeon Massa -Assistant Coach
Stephen Billy Kiggundu-Goalkeeping Coach
